School Bus Driver drives a bus intended for school activities. Transports students to and from school and designated locations. Being a School Bus Driver may require a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or. Additionally, School Bus Driver requires a valid driver's license. The School Bus Driver possesses a moderate understanding of general aspects of the job. Works under the close direction of senior personnel in the functional area. May require 0-1 year of general work exper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Job Title: Bus Driver
Responsible to: Transportation Director, Assistant Superintendent for Business
Qualifications:
· Must have interest in and empathy for children.
· Must possess comprehensive knowledge of driving safety and courtesy.
· Must know the rules, regulations, procedures and laws as they relate to the operation of a passenger vehicle.
· Must have the ability to understand and carry out written and oral instructions.
· Must have the ability to maintain effective pupil behavior management control over groups of children.
· Must have and maintain a satisfactory driving and criminal background that reflects a professional driver and which meets all contractual, local, state and federal requirements.
· Must be able to communicate well with people, including clear and understandable verbal skills.
· Must have the writing and arithmetic skills to accurately complete the assigned forms and reports.
· Must be able to drive all company vehicles, including full-size buses and standard shift vehicles, and operate lift equipment and securement devices.
· Must be able to read and interpret schedules and forms as well as read and use a map.
· Must be physically able to climb in and out of the school bus emergency door to evacuate the bus in an emergency.
· Must possess working knowledge of how to care for challenged students with diverse and special transportation needs.
